Is $43,000 a good salary in New Brunswick?
$43,000 is about an average salary for New Brunswick — around the 52nd income percentile, close to the provincial median. Take-home is about $33,468 after tax, CPP and EI.

Your paycheque
Where your $43,000 goes
Estimated 2026 deductions for a New Brunswick resident, employment income.
Take-home pay
$33,468
Federal tax
$3,717
Provincial tax + health
$2,760
CPP + CPP2
$2,350
EI
$705
Average tax rate ≈ 15.1% · Total deductions ≈ 22.2% · Marginal ≈ 23.4%
